German Heritage, Global Horizons

Nicko Cruises is a Stuttgart-based cruise line with deep roots in German river travel, now expanded into ocean cruising and worldwide itineraries. What started as a family-run river cruise operation has grown into a fleet spanning rivers and seas alike – but without losing the approachable, no-fuss character that set it apart in the first place. Their ships carry anywhere from around 80 to 600+ guests depending on the vessel, and the onboard vibe leans comfortable rather than formal. Think of it as exploring at your own pace, with solid food and genuinely warm service, at a rate that doesn’t require a second mortgage.

Cruise Line: Nicko Cruises – River & Ocean Cruises, German-Based

Fleet: A mixed fleet of river cruise ships and ocean vessels, ranging from intimate riverboats carrying around 80 guests to ocean ships accommodating 600+ passengers

Destinations: Europe (Danube, Rhine, Main, Moselle, Elbe, Oder, Seine, Rhône, Douro, Po), Egypt (Nile), Southeast Asia (Mekong), plus ocean voyages to the Mediterranean, Atlantic Islands, Northern Europe, and beyond

Signature Feature: Outstanding value positioning with a relaxed, German-style hospitality approach and an unusually broad destination range for a mid-sized cruise line

Philosophy: Making river and ocean cruising accessible, comfortable, and genuinely enjoyable – without unnecessary pretense

Main Restaurant: Open-seating dining serving international and regional cuisine for breakfast, lunch, and dinner

Afternoon Coffee & Cake: A beloved German tradition – freshly baked cakes and pastries served each afternoon

Themed Evenings: Regional and destination-inspired menus that reflect the ports and cultures along the route

Beverages: Drink packages available for purchase; select sailings include beverage packages in the fare

The culinary team focuses on hearty, well-prepared meals with regional touches. It’s honest food done well rather than experimental fine dining.

Nicko Cruises offers cabins across a range of categories depending on the vessel. River ships feature standard cabins with panoramic windows, French balcony cabins, and select suites with expanded living space. Ocean vessels offer inside, outside, balcony, and suite categories.

All cabins are designed for comfort with modern furnishings, en-suite bathrooms, climate control, TV, safe, and hair dryer. Higher categories add extras like sitting areas, mini-bars, and upgraded amenities.

The focus is on practical comfort – clean, well-maintained spaces where you can rest well after a full day of exploration.

Destinations That Reward Curiosity

Nicko Cruises builds itineraries that balance the must-see highlights with quieter stops that most cruise lines skip entirely. On their European river voyages, you might dock in a small Wachau wine village one morning and walk into the center of Vienna the next. Their Nile sailings trace the classic route from Luxor to Aswan with expert-guided excursions to temples and tombs. And their Mekong itineraries bring you into the floating markets and rural communities of Vietnam and Cambodia. On the ocean side, voyages stretch from the Norwegian fjords to the Canary Islands, the Mediterranean, and beyond. Wherever Nicko goes, the focus stays on actually experiencing the place rather than rushing through a checklist.

On the river side, Nicko Cruises covers an extensive European network including the Danube, Rhine, Main, Moselle, Elbe, Oder, Seine, Rhône, Douro, and Po. They also sail the Nile in Egypt and the Mekong in Southeast Asia. Their ocean ships extend the range even further – the Mediterranean, Northern Europe, Norwegian fjords, Atlantic Islands (Canaries, Azores), and select longer voyages. It’s one of the broadest destination portfolios you’ll find from a single cruise line at this price level.

It depends on the vessel. Nicko Cruises’ river ships range from around 80 guests on their smaller boats to approximately 180 on their larger European river vessels. Ocean ships are larger, carrying roughly 400 to 600+ passengers. Even the ocean vessels are considered small to mid-size by industry standards, which means less crowding, shorter embarkation lines, and a more personal atmosphere onboard.

Nicko Cruises has strong German roots, and many sailings are conducted primarily in German. However, they increasingly offer bilingual (German and English) itineraries and some English-language sailings, especially on popular international routes. No formal dress code. Nicko Cruises keeps things casual and comfortable throughout the voyage. Smart casual attire is appropriate for dinners, but you won’t need a tuxedo or evening gown. The captain’s dinner might see guests dressing slightly smarter, but it’s entirely voluntary. Pack comfortably and you’ll fit right in.

Shore excursions are generally offered as optional add-ons with Nicko Cruises and can be booked onboard or in advance. Some promotional fares and special packages do include excursions. The excursion program typically covers guided city tours, cultural visits, and local experiences at each port of call. Yes. Nicko Cruises operates a growing ocean fleet alongside their river ships. Ocean voyages cover the Mediterranean, Northern Europe, Norwegian fjords, Atlantic Islands, and occasionally longer repositioning voyages. The ocean ships are small to mid-sized, which allows them to visit ports that larger cruise ships cannot access. The onboard experience maintains the same relaxed, value-focused approach as their river program.

Gratuity policies vary by itinerary and vessel. On some sailings, tips are included in the fare, while on others they are discretionary. Typical suggested amounts range from around €5 to €10 per guest per day, depending on the sailing.
